About PEGA Pegasystems Inc.

Founded in 1983, Pegasystems provides a suite of solutions for customer engagement and business process management. The company's key offering is the Pega Infinity platform, which combines business process management with customer relationship management applications. The company focuses on enterprise-size customers in the financial, insurance, and healthcare industries.

About HSIC Henry Schein Inc.

Henry Schein Inc is a solutions company for healthcare professionals. It offers healthcare equipment, products, and services to office-based dental and medical practitioners, as well as alternative sites of care. The company's reportable segments are: Global Distribution and Value-Added Services, Global Specialty Products, and Global Technology. It generates maximum revenue from the Global Distribution and Value-Added Services segment, which includes distribution to the dental and medical markets of national brand and corporate brand merchandise, as well as equipment and related technical services. This segment also includes value-added services such as financial services, continuing education services, consulting, and other practice services.
